Dr Julia Gonnella joined Qatar Museums as Director of the Museum of Islamic Art in April 2017.
As the director, Dr Gonnella is responsible for the overall management and full programming of the museum. Her current priority lies in the renovation of the museum, which will upgrade the current space and introduce a completely new and enhanced family-friendly visitor experience that allows for a much deeper understanding of the rich Islamic heritage and culture.
Before joining Qatar Museums, Dr Gonnella worked in the Museum of Islamic Art in Berlin, where she oversaw numerous exhibitions and research projects. One of her principal research interests focused on the Citadel of Aleppo where she has been excavating for over ten years. A scholar of Islamic art and archaeology, she has authored or edited ten books and over forty articles, including exhibition catalogues such as Syria Matters for MIA’s ten-year anniversary. She has also taught at Berlin and Bamberg Universities.
Dr Gonnella earned both her B.A. in Islamic Art and Archaeology and M.A. in Social Anthropology at the School of Oriental and African Art (SOAS) in London. She received her Ph.D. from the Eberhard Karls University in Tübingen, Germany.
